浅析区块链的应用场景

区块链技术有哪些常见的应用场景?

区块链技术被广泛应用于多个领域,以下列举了几个常见的应用场景:

1. 数字货币:区块链技术的一个重要应用是数字货币,如比特币。区块链通过去中心化和不可篡改的特性,解决了传统货币存在的信任和安全问题。

2. 供应链管理:区块链可提供供应链的透明性、安全性和可追溯性。通过将交易信息记录在区块链上,可以确保供应链的各个环节都得到有效管理和监控。

3. 物联网:区块链可以构建物联网设备之间的信任机制,实现设备之间的安全交互。通过区块链,物联网设备可以实现去中心化管理和数据共享。

4. 数据安全:区块链的不可篡改性使其成为存储和传输敏感数据的理想选择。通过将数据记录在链上,并经过加密保护,确保其安全性和隐私性。

如何应用区块链技术进行数字货币交易?

数字货币是区块链技术的一个重要应用场景,其交易过程包括以下几个步骤:

1. 创建钱包:用户首先需要下载并安装数字货币钱包应用,生成自己的公钥和私钥,用于身份验证和交易签名。

2. 验证身份:用户在交易前需要进行身份验证,以确保其合法性。这可以通过提供身份证明、手机号码等信息的方式进行。

3. 发起交易:用户可以通过钱包应用向其他用户发起交易请求,包括转账、购买商品等。

4. 交易验证:交易被发起后,区块链网络中的节点将对交易进行验证,以确保交易合法性。这包括校验交易的签名、账户余额等。

5. 交易记录:一旦交易被验证通过,相关信息将被记录在区块链上的一个新区块中,并被广播到整个网络中。

区块链如何应用于供应链管理?

区块链技术可以改进供应链管理的可信度和透明度,具体应用包括以下几个方面:

1. 供应链可追溯性:通过将产品和交易信息记录在区块链上,可以实现从原材料到成品的完整追溯。供应商、制造商和消费者都可以实时查看产品的详细信息,如生产批次、质量检测等。

2. 供应链透明度:区块链的分布式账本可以确保供应链参与者之间的透明度和公平性。每个交易都被记录和共享,减少不透明和纠纷。

3. 供应链金融:区块链可以改善供应链金融的效率和安全性。通过将交易和合同信息记录在区块链上,可以实现自动结算、减少人为错误和风险。

4. 供应链验证:区块链可以使用智能合约来验证供应链中的交易和条件。自动执行和验证合约可以减少人为错误和纠纷。

区块链如何应用于物联网?

物联网是一个高度连接的网络,区块链可以为其提供以下几个方面的支持:

1. 设备身份验证:物联网设备可以使用区块链来验证其身份和安全性。设备在区块链上注册并存储其身份信息,其他设备可以通过区块链来确认其合法性。

2. 设备数据共享:区块链可以为物联网设备提供安全的数据共享平台。设备可以将其数据存储在区块链上,并授予其他设备或用户访问权限。

3. 智能合约:区块链中的智能合约可以作为物联网设备之间进行自动交互的机制。设备可以根据智能合约执行特定的条件和操作。

4. 设备管理:区块链可以用于物联网设备的分布式管理。设备的注册、更新和撤销可以通过区块链网络进行,减少中心化管理的风险。

区块链如何保证数据安全?

区块链的特性使其成为存储和传输敏感数据的理想选择,以下是区块链保证数据安全的几个方面:

1. 去中心化:区块链是一个分布式的数据库,数据存储在多个节点上,并通过共识算法验证。这种去中心化的特性使得数据更难受到黑客攻击。

2. 加密技术:区块链使用加密算法对数据进行加密保护,确保数据的保密性。每个区块都包含前一区块的哈希值,一旦有篡改行为发生,所有后续区块都会发生改变。

3. 共识机制:区块链的共识机制确保了数据的一致性和可信度。只有经过共识验证的交易才能被记录在区块链上,增强了数据的完整性。

4. 存储分布:区块链上的数据被复制到多个节点上,即使有一些节点受到攻击或失效,数据仍然可以从其他节点中恢复。这种分布式存储机制增加了数据的可靠性和鲁棒性。

通过以上问题和解答,我们可以初步了解区块链的应用场景及其在不同领域的具体应用。无论是数字货币、供应链管理、物联网还是数据安全,区块链技术都可以提供可信度、安全性和透明性。随着区块链技术的不断发展,其应用场景也将进一步拓展和深入。